Output 3cae85fb930b98deeaced9c2c601f65177502d0e9028e08f5354f52e95e8115f:142

value
127971460
script pubkey
OP_0 OP_PUSHBYTES_20 4d07e97fdab9f25f9251fe023224f3e528f23457
address
bc1qf5r7jl76h8e9lyj3lcpryf8nu550ydzhpwf9r2
transaction
3cae85fb930b98deeaced9c2c601f65177502d0e9028e08f5354f52e95e8115f